Technician III – Solar-BESS Location: Field-Based – Nationwide Travel Required Company: Virtus Renewables
Virtus Renewables is seeking dedicated and hands-on Technician III – Solar-BESS professionals to support the maintenance, repair, and inspection of utility-scale solar and battery energy storage systems (BESS) at project sites across the United States. This mid-level field position plays a vital role in upholding system performance, safety, and reliability by assisting in diagnostic procedures, routine maintenance, and component-level troubleshooting.
This position is ideal for individuals with foundational experience in photovoltaic systems or electrical work who are eager to expand their skills in a fast-growing renewable energy environment. Technicians at this level work under the supervision of Senior Technicians or Field Supervisors and will receive regular technical guidance and on-the-job training.
- Assist in the execution of preventive and corrective maintenance on solar PV and BESS infrastructure.
- Support mechanical assembly, component replacements, torque checks, and minor electrical repairs.
- Follow standard operating procedures and task instructions to ensure safe and quality workmanship.
- Operate basic diagnostic tools, hand tools, and testing equipment under supervision.
- Set up and organize tools, test gear, and work areas for field operations.
- Accurately document work completed using mobile apps or ERP systems.
- Submit field service reports, checklists, and time entries on a routine basis.
- Communicate clearly with site supervisors and senior technicians regarding job status and next steps.
- Follow all safety procedures in accordance with OSHA, company policy, and site-specific protocols.
- Participate in daily safety briefings and report any observed hazards or incidents.
- Maintain assigned PPE and ensure tools and equipment are used and stored safely.
Experience: Minimum of 3-5 years of experience in solar maintenance, electrical, mechanical, or industrial systems preferred.
- Basic understanding of PV systems, wiring, inverters, and racking hardware.
- Familiarity with multimeters, torque wrenches, and basic testing tools.
- Willingness to learn and adapt to evolving equipment, platforms, and procedures.
- Valid Driver’s License required.
- OSHA 10 certification preferred (OSHA 30 encouraged and may be required within 6 months).
- Arc Flash and other EHS training provided upon hire.
- Demonstrated reliability, punctuality, and strong attention to detail.
- Ability to follow instructions, ask questions, and work collaboratively with team members.
- Positive attitude and willingness to travel, work outdoors, and grow professionally.
Education: High school diploma or equivalent required. Technical certificate, military training, or trade school background in electrical or mechanical systems preferred.
